Does the OSCP Certification Have Value?

Earning a respected Offensive Security Certified Professional (OSCP) credential can substantially boost your ethical hacking career. This rigorous certification proves your applied skills in the field, making you a desirable candidate for organizations. While the OSCP path is challenging, the practical rewards it provides often outweigh the effort.

Pursuing the OSCP Exam Cost Breakdown: Fees, Preparation, and Beyond

Eager to dive into the realm of offensive security? The Offensive Security Certified Professional (OSCP) credential is renowned for its rigorous hands-on challenges. But before you embark on this path, let's break down the OSCP exam price. The initial exam fee itself typically hovers around $999 USD, granting access to the challenging 24-hour proctored test. However, factor in the price of preparation materials, such as training courses or online tools, which can range from a few hundred to several thousand dollars.
